数据工程与大数据技术是当今信息时代的重要组成部分,它们在推动社会进步和经济发展中发挥着至关重要的作用。随着数据量的爆炸性增长,如何高效地处理、存储、分析和利用这些数据成为了企业和组织面临的重大挑战。因此,数据工程与大数据技术的重要性日益凸显,成为各行各业关注的焦点。
一、数据工程
1. 数据清洗:数据清洗是数据工程的基石,它涉及识别、纠正和删除数据中的不一致、错误和不完整信息。这包括处理缺失值、重复记录、异常值以及确保数据的一致性和准确性。数据清洗对于后续的数据挖掘和分析至关重要,因为它直接影响到分析结果的准确性和可靠性。
2. 数据集成:数据集成是将来自不同来源的数据合并到一个统一的数据仓库中的过程。这通常涉及到数据抽取、转换和加载(ETL)操作,以确保数据的正确性和一致性。数据集成的目标是消除数据孤岛,提供全面的数据视图,为决策提供支持。
3. 数据存储:数据存储是数据工程的另一个关键方面,它涉及选择合适的数据存储解决方案来满足数据的规模、速度和可用性需求。数据存储解决方案包括关系数据库、非关系数据库、文件系统、分布式数据库等。选择合适的存储方案需要考虑数据的访问模式、事务特性、并发控制等因素。
4. 数据分析:数据分析是数据工程的核心,它涉及从大量数据中提取有价值的信息和洞察。数据分析方法包括描述性分析、诊断性分析、预测性分析和规范性分析。数据分析的结果可以帮助企业做出更明智的决策,优化业务流程,提高效率和竞争力。
5. 数据可视化:数据可视化是将复杂数据以图形化的方式呈现给非专业观众的过程。通过使用图表、地图、仪表板等工具,数据可视化可以直观地展示数据的趋势、模式和关联性。数据可视化有助于提高数据的可读性和理解性,促进跨部门和跨学科的信息交流和协作。
6. 数据治理:数据治理是一个组织内部对数据进行管理和维护的过程,以确保数据的质量、安全性和合规性。数据治理包括制定数据政策、建立数据标准、实施数据监控和审计等。数据治理的目标是确保数据的完整性、一致性和可用性,防止数据泄露和滥用,保护企业的知识产权和商业机密。
7. 数据安全:数据安全是数据工程的重要组成部分,它涉及保护数据免受未经授权的访问、泄露、篡改和破坏。数据安全措施包括加密、访问控制、身份验证、审计和备份等。数据安全的目标是确保数据的机密性、完整性和可用性,防止数据泄露和滥用,保护企业的经济利益和声誉。
8. 数据质量管理:数据质量管理是确保数据质量的过程,它涉及识别和纠正数据中的错误、不一致和不完整信息。数据质量管理的目的是提高数据的可靠性和准确性,减少数据错误对业务的影响。数据质量管理的方法包括数据清洗、数据校验、数据标准化等。
9. 数据服务:数据服务是向最终用户或应用程序提供数据的过程,它涉及数据的提取、转换和加载(ETL),以及数据的存储、检索和管理。数据服务的目的是确保数据的可用性和易用性,满足用户的需求和期望。数据服务的形式包括API、Web服务、移动应用等。
10. 数据创新:数据创新是利用新的技术和方法来开发新的数据产品和服务的过程。数据创新的方法包括机器学习、人工智能、自然语言处理等。数据创新的目标是创造新的数据价值,推动业务创新和发展。
二、大数据技术
1. 数据采集:数据采集是大数据技术的起点,它涉及从各种来源收集原始数据的过程。数据采集的方法包括网络爬虫、传感器、日志分析等。数据采集的目标是获取足够的数据量,为后续的分析和应用打下基础。
2. 数据处理:数据处理是大数据技术的核心,它涉及对原始数据进行清洗、转换和整合的过程。数据处理的方法包括数据清洗、数据集成、数据变换等。数据处理的目标是提高数据的质量和一致性,为后续的分析和应用做好准备。
3. 数据分析:数据分析是大数据技术的核心,它涉及从处理后的数据中提取有价值的信息和洞察的过程。数据分析的方法包括统计分析、机器学习、深度学习等。数据分析的目标是发现数据中的模式、趋势和关联性,为决策提供支持。
4. 数据存储:数据存储是大数据技术的关键,它涉及选择合适的存储解决方案来满足大数据的规模、速度和可用性需求。数据存储的解决方案包括分布式文件系统、分布式数据库、云计算平台等。数据存储的目标是保证数据的持久性、可靠性和可扩展性,为大数据的处理和应用提供保障。
5. 数据分析:数据分析是大数据技术的关键环节,它涉及从处理后的数据中提取有价值的信息和洞察的过程。数据分析的方法包括统计分析、机器学习、深度学习等。数据分析的目标是发现数据中的模式、趋势和关联性,为决策提供支持。
6. 数据可视化:数据可视化是大数据技术的关键环节,它涉及将复杂的数据以图形化的方式呈现给非专业观众的过程。数据可视化的方法包括条形图、折线图、散点图等。数据可视化的目标是提高数据的可读性和理解性,促进跨部门和跨学科的信息交流和协作。
7. 数据安全:数据安全是大数据技术的重要组成部分,它涉及保护数据免受未经授权的访问、泄露、篡改和破坏。数据安全的措施包括加密、访问控制、身份验证、审计和备份等。数据安全的目标是确保数据的机密性、完整性和可用性,防止数据泄露和滥用,保护企业的经济利益和声誉。
8. 数据质量管理:数据质量管理是大数据技术的重要组成部分,它涉及识别和纠正数据中的错误、不一致和不完整信息。数据质量管理的方法包括数据清洗、数据校验、数据标准化等。数据质量管理的目标是提高数据的可靠性和准确性,减少数据错误对业务的影响。
9. 数据服务:数据服务是大数据技术的重要组成部分,它涉及向最终用户或应用程序提供数据的过程。数据服务的形式包括API、Web服务、移动应用等。数据服务的目标是确保数据的可用性和易用性,满足用户的需求和期望。
10. 数据创新:数据创新是大数据技术的重要组成部分,它涉及利用新的技术和方法来开发新的数据产品和服务的过程。数据创新的方法包括机器学习、人工智能、自然语言处理等。数据创新的目标是创造新的数据价值,推动业务创新和发展。
综上所述,数据工程与大数据技术是当今信息时代的重要组成部分,它们在推动社会进步和经济发展中发挥着至关重要的作用。随着数据量的爆炸性增长,如何高效地处理、存储、分析和利用这些数据成为了企业和组织面临的重大挑战。因此,数据工程与大数据技术的重要性日益凸显,成为各行各业关注的焦点。